The Heir's Secret Love: A Lethal Dance
The opulent palace of Elysium was a labyrinth of grandeur and secrets, its marble halls echoing with the whispers of power. Within these walls, a young heir, Aiden, was born to rule, yet his heart was as restless as the winds that swept through the mountainous kingdom. His eyes, a striking shade of amber, held the promise of a storm that could change the course of nations.
The night was thick with the scent of jasmine and the distant sound of a lute, but Aiden's mind was elsewhere. He had been summoned by his father, the King, to the throne room, a place where he rarely dared to tread. The air was thick with tension, the walls lined with portraits of ancestors who had ruled with iron fists and unyielding hearts.
"Son," the King's voice was a gruff command, "you are to marry the daughter of House Lysander. It is a strategic alliance that will bolster our defenses against the looming threat from the North."
Aiden's heart sank. House Lysander was a rival, and their daughter, Elara, was known for her beauty and cunning. He had seen her once, at a diplomatic function, and the sight of her had sent a jolt through him. Her eyes, like the stars, held a depth that was as enigmatic as it was captivating.
"No, father," Aiden's voice was firm, despite the tremor in his voice. "I cannot marry her. I have no desire to be a pawn in your political games."
The King's eyes narrowed, a storm brewing behind them. "You will do as I command. House Lysander's alliance is too important to be denied."
As the night waned, Aiden found himself alone in his chamber, the moon casting a silver glow over the floor. He had heard rumors of a spy in the palace, someone who could turn the tide of the kingdom's fate. And then, there was the whisper of a forbidden love, a love that could cost him everything.
It was in the shadows of the palace gardens that Aiden first encountered him. A figure cloaked in darkness, his face shrouded in mystery. The man's eyes, like twin flames, met Aiden's, and a connection was forged in the silence that followed.
"Who are you?" Aiden's voice was a mere whisper, yet it carried the weight of a thousand questions.
"I am known by many names," the man replied, his voice a velvet caress. "But to you, I am your ally in this web of deceit and power."
The man introduced himself as Kael, a master spy who had infiltrated the palace to uncover the truth behind the King's true intentions. Their meeting was a dangerous game of cat and mouse, each word a potential thread that could unravel their lives.
As the days passed, Aiden and Kael's bond grew stronger. They shared secrets, fears, and desires, all under the watchful eyes of the palace guards. Aiden's heart ached for the freedom he knew he could never have, while Kael's loyalty was tested by the very kingdom he was sworn to protect.
One fateful night, as the moon hung low in the sky, Aiden and Kael found themselves alone in the gardens once more. The air was thick with the scent of danger, the sound of a distant drumbeat a reminder of the world beyond their walls.
"I must leave," Kael's voice was heavy with regret. "The time for my mission is near its end."
Aiden's grip tightened on Kael's hand. "You cannot leave me now. We have shared so much."
Kael's eyes met Aiden's, filled with a love that was as forbidden as their bond. "I will always be with you, in spirit if not in flesh. Remember, Aiden, the greatest power is in love, even when it is forbidden."
With a heavy heart, Kael vanished into the night, leaving Aiden alone with his thoughts and a love that could never be spoken aloud.
The wedding day arrived, and Aiden stood before Elara, the daughter of House Lysander, his face a mask of duty and deceit. Elara, with her silver hair and eyes like the moon, was as beautiful as she was cunning. She knew the truth of Aiden's heart, and in that knowing, a silent agreement was forged.
As the years passed, Aiden ruled with an iron fist, his heart a constant battle between his duty to the kingdom and his love for Kael. Elara, too, became a powerful figure in her own right, her influence growing as she navigated the treacherous waters of court politics.
One night, as the moon hung in the sky, Aiden found himself once again in the gardens, the same place where he had first met Kael. He stood there, alone, his heart heavy with the weight of his choices.
A figure stepped out of the shadows, and Aiden's heart leaped. It was Kael, returned from his mission, his face etched with the scars of his travels.
"You have done well, Aiden," Kael's voice was filled with pride. "You have become the king you were meant to be."
Aiden's eyes filled with tears. "But at what cost? I have lost so much."
Kael's hand found Aiden's, and a connection was rekindled. "Love, Aiden, is the greatest power. It is the thread that holds us all together, even when the world is against us."
As the sun rose, casting its golden light over the kingdom, Aiden knew that his love for Kael was the truest testament to his rule. Together, they would navigate the treacherous waters of power and love, their bond unbreakable, their hearts forever intertwined in a dance of forbidden passion and unwavering loyalty.
